    Default Need Help Wiring!!

    hi there guys, i have a 1800 watt kenwood amp and 2 10 inch punch dual voice coils subs. i would like someone help me with wiring them. i do not know a whole lot about ohms and stuff like that.

    Wire each 2-ohm DVC sub in series, this will give you two 4 ohm subs. Then wire the two subs in parallel, this will give you a 2 ohm load at the amp for 900 watts rms.

    Follow the link to your sub. Click on the wiring wizard tab. Follow the wiring configuration for two subs that results in a 2 ohm total load. This will deliver 450W rms to each sub so be careful with the volume since they are only rated 250W rms per sub.
